Ok before the newer version of Daphne (think version 99.7) all the sounds used to be in stereo, now with the newest version of daphne, beeps and announcer only comes from one speaker (left), and the rest of the audio tracks come from the right speaker (right), How come?

Is there a way to make everything (beeps, announcer, audio track) stereo again instead of seperating them? setting maybe that I missed? It sounds so off to me in mono.

Like Layer said that's the way the original laserdisc was. Narration was on one track of the laserdisc, and sounds were on the other. Maybe you were using a converted DVD before and they remastered it to use both channels in stereo... I'm not sure if the DVD does that.

If that's the case you'll need to go back to the converted DVD (which isn't officially supported anymore, but functionally should work if you configure it correctly).

Beeps on the other hand should come through both speakers, iirc. If not it's probably a bug.
